Release of migration inhibitory factor from mouse T and B cells activated by insoluble phytomitogens.

K Sugane, T Kasahara, K Shioiri-Nakano.   

Abstract

The production of macrophage migration inhibitory factor (MIF) was studied with mouse B spleen cells and with the low density subpopulation of thymus cells (T cells) stimulated by phytomitogens. MIF was released from mouse B cells when stimulated by Sepharose-PWM but was not released by Sepharose-Con A. MIF was produced by the low density subpopulation of thymus cells stimulated by Sepharose-Con A. MIF from B cells could not be distinguished from that of the low density subpopulation of thymus cells by gel filtration on Sephadex G-100 column. The molecular size of both MIF was calculated to be 45,000-55,000 dalton.
